Franklin’s Obituary Franklin J. “Satch” Bivins, 85, of Moultrie, died Sunday, July 14, 2019 at Cobblestone Health and Rehab. Born on March 23, 1934, in Moultrie, Georgia, he was the son of the late James M. Bivins and Lillian Wills Bivins. He was a lifelong resident of Moultrie. He was the owner of Bivins’ All-American Realty where he was active in the real estate business for many years. He was a veteran of the United States Navy and a member of Heritage Church. In addition to his parents, he was preceded in death by his son, Frank Bivins; and sister, Barbara Freeman. Mr. Bivins is survived by his wife of 62 years, Wyolene Bivins; sons, Jim and Lisa Bivins, and David and Katrina Bivins, both of Moultrie; grandson, Russ Murphy; granddaughters, Ashley Lawrence and husband Cecil and Emily Adams and husband Carter; great grandchildren, Annie Bivins, Skyla Bivins, Lanier Lawrence, Anna Claire Lawrence, and Charlie David Adams.
